Buying Guide for the Best Recumbent Cross Trainer For Seniors

Choosing the right recumbent cross trainer for seniors involves considering several key factors to ensure safety, comfort, and effectiveness. Recumbent cross trainers are excellent for low-impact cardiovascular workouts, which are particularly beneficial for seniors. They provide support to the back and reduce strain on the joints, making them a great option for maintaining fitness and mobility. When selecting a recumbent cross trainer, it's important to focus on features that enhance ease of use, comfort, and adaptability to individual fitness levels and physical conditions.
Seat Comfort and AdjustabilityThe seat is a crucial component of a recumbent cross trainer, especially for seniors. A comfortable, well-padded seat with good lumbar support can make a significant difference in the overall exercise experience. Adjustability is also important, as it allows the user to find the most comfortable and ergonomic position. Look for seats that can be easily adjusted both horizontally and vertically to accommodate different body sizes and shapes. For seniors, a seat that is easy to get in and out of is also beneficial.
Step-Through DesignA step-through design means that the frame of the cross trainer is open, allowing users to easily step into the machine without having to lift their legs high. This feature is particularly important for seniors who may have limited mobility or balance issues. A low step-through height makes it safer and more convenient to start and finish workouts, reducing the risk of trips and falls.
Resistance LevelsResistance levels determine the intensity of the workout. A good recumbent cross trainer should offer a range of resistance levels to accommodate different fitness levels and goals. For seniors, it's important to have a machine that starts with very low resistance for gentle exercise and can gradually increase to provide more challenging workouts as fitness improves. Look for trainers with easy-to-adjust resistance settings, either through a manual knob or digital controls.
Console and DisplayThe console and display provide important information about the workout, such as time, distance, speed, calories burned, and heart rate. For seniors, a clear, easy-to-read display with large numbers and backlighting is essential. Some consoles also offer pre-set workout programs, which can add variety and motivation to exercise routines. Ensure the controls are intuitive and within easy reach to avoid any strain or difficulty in adjusting settings during a workout.
Heart Rate MonitoringHeart rate monitoring helps users stay within their target heart rate zone, ensuring they get the most benefit from their workout while avoiding overexertion. Many recumbent cross trainers come with built-in heart rate sensors on the handlebars or a chest strap. For seniors, this feature is particularly important to monitor cardiovascular health and ensure safe exercise intensity. Choose a model with reliable and easy-to-use heart rate monitoring options.
Stability and Build QualityA stable and well-built recumbent cross trainer is essential for safety and durability. Look for machines with a solid frame, wide base, and non-slip pedals to ensure stability during workouts. High-quality materials and construction will also ensure the machine lasts longer and can withstand regular use. For seniors, a stable machine reduces the risk of accidents and provides a secure feeling while exercising.
Noise LevelThe noise level of a recumbent cross trainer can affect the overall exercise experience, especially if the machine will be used in a shared or quiet space. Look for models that operate smoothly and quietly, allowing for a more enjoyable workout without disturbing others. Magnetic resistance systems are typically quieter than other types, making them a good choice for home use.
